The so-called cautious independence means that when people are alone and unsupervised, they act according to certain moral norms with a high degree of consciousness and do nothing that goes against moral beliefs, principles and laws. Being cautious and independent is a self-cultivation method with China national characteristics created by ancient Confucianism in China. Paying attention to the cultivation of personal moral level and the integrity of personal conduct is the highest realm of Confucian demeanor and an important concept of Confucianism. The biggest "enemy" in life is yourself, and the most difficult thing to overcome is yourself. Whether you can be cautious and independent is an important sign to test one's consciousness, self-control and willpower.
